MAX11800/MAX11801 Touch  
Evaluation Systems (TEVS)  
General Description  
Features  
The MAX11800/MAX11801 touch evaluation sys-  
tems (TEVSs) demonstrate the rich feature set of the  
MAX11800–MAX11803 family of touch-screen controllers  
(TSCs)andallowfortheirevaluation.EachTEVSconsistsofa  
USB interface board (UTIB+), a MAX11800/MAX11801  
evaluation kit (EV kit) daughter board, and a 4-wire touch  
sensor (USB cable included). Note: The MAX11802  
and MAX11803 are subsets of the MAX11800 and  
MAX11801, respectively.

The TSCs provide a complete resistive touch-screen  
controller solution that targets touch-enabled devices  
with small- to medium-size displays. The TSCs enable  
miniaturization of consumer products due to their ultra-  
small size. Their low power consumption makes them  
attractive for portable devices.

Detailed Description of Hardware  
Ensure that the MAX11800/MAX11801 EV kit daughter  
board is properly mounted on the UTIB+ and the touch-  
screen panel is properly connected to the daughter  
board. The daughter board houses the TSC IC. This  
module processes the data from the touch-screen panel  
connected to it and streams it out to the UTIB+ interface  
board.

The UTIB+ acts as an intermediary gateway that con-  
verts the SPI/I2C (signal levels and protocol) into the  
USB for processing by the PC. The UTIB+ includes a  
MAXQ2000 microcontroller to carry out this task.

The user can change the factory-default values in the  
MAX11800-01_init.ini file and enter new values on the  
GUI, by selecting the File_|_Save option from the menu  
bar. This overwrites the factory-default values in the  
MAX11800-01_init.ini file. The user also has the option  
to save the register values on the GUI screen under a  
different name by selecting the File_|_Save_As_option, or  
open and load a previously saved file by selecting the  
File_|_Open_and_Load option.

The GUI automatically writes to the MAX11800/MAX11801  
TSC when a new .ini file is opened and loaded. However,  
when the user individually manipulates bits on the  
GUI screen, it must be followed by pressing the Write_  
Registers button. The Read_ Registers button reads  
all the registers from the TSC and displays them in the  
binary and hex fields.  
The GUI searches for the device and after a successful  
USB communication link displays USB_comm._success-  
ful in the right-hand side of the status bar. If the GUI fails  
to establish a communication link, USB_comm._failure  
is displayed.

The MAX11800 and MAX11801 TSCs have two modes  
of operation: direct conversion and autonomous conver-  
sion. Refer to the MAX11800–MAX11803 IC data sheet  
for more details. The MAX11802 and MAX11803 only  
support direct mode.
